a security deposit receipt is a legal document provided to a tenant by a landlord that gives a tenant official documentation that their security deposit has been paid the document not only provides proof of payment but also shows in which banking institution the deposit is being held until the lease is terminated by either party how to write a security deposit receipt security deposit receipts are Shore forms that include date the recipient is written name of the tenant location of the funds deposit and bank account information and the landlords signature after the receipt has been written the landlord should copy the document and give the original to the tenant both parties should attach a copy of the receipt to their respective copy of the original lease for record-keeping
